Output 10d46ae67de28410748992d7270c21b1f6ee8ced1039885dc44697251dbed801:3

value
1670000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f39de4fccd4671672fa41f7afbe1d2b34719c467 OP_EQUAL
address
3Pu9GrofVPityAourrGRsjiMddh4ibqXQ9
transaction
10d46ae67de28410748992d7270c21b1f6ee8ced1039885dc44697251dbed801
confirmations
423071
spent
true